Nike Joga Bonito Jerseys

Nike Joga Bonito Jerseys

For their “From Street to Stadium” project, Joga Bonito commissioned four artists to document Football culture in France. Nike has printed a piece of work from each of the artists (Jay One, Yamandu Roos, Martine Barrat and Cyprien Gaillard) onto a limited edition football jersey with the artist’s name on the back. Only 30 of each exist. They are available now at colette, Paris. Head on over to La MJC Futebol Club to see more. Image: La MJC

Neighborhood "Kneel Down" Savage Denim

Neighborhood "Kneel Down" Savage Denim

Here’s a look at the latest release in the Savage denim line from Neighbourhood. These jeans have been dubbed the Kneel Down due to their extreme distressing around the knee. The Hideout says “we think it’s a nod to the work-wear heritage of jeans.” Whatever it’s a nod to, it’s undeniable that these jeans looks great. They come in 2 colors: black and blue. Limited pairs will be available online at The Hideout on Wednesday June 14th. Image: The Hideout

Dunny Series 3

Dunny Series 3

Kidrobot is set to release Dunny Series 3 on July 27th. There will be 17 new designs from Tilt, Huck Gee, Ron English, Flying Fortress, Attaboy, Craola, Tokidoki, Mishka, CW, Touma, Joe Ledbetter, Alex Pardee, Friends With You, Tristan Eaton, D23, Abe Lincoln Jr., and Feric.
